DAVID C. JOHANNESMEYER, MD
Sports Medicine
Biography
Dr. David C. Johannesmeyer is a board-certified Orthopaedic Surgeon who specialized in sports medicine. He joined Lowcountry Orthopaedics in 2018 after completing a fellowship in Sports Medicine and Orthopedic Surgery. Through the years he has been active in team coverage.
Born and raised in Summerville, SC, Dr. Johannesmeyer attended the University of South Carolina, graduating with Honors from the South Carolina Honors College. He completed medical school at the Medical University of South Carolina. He went on to complete his orthopedic surgery residency at the University of Alabama-Birmingham and his sports medicine fellowship at the University of New Mexico. His experience competing as a student athlete in the SEC, work with high school and collegiate sports teams, and continued participation in sporting endeavors provide him with a well-rounded perspective on treating athletes of all ages.
